Philippe Rousselot

Director of Photography - France
Born September 4, 1945 in Meurth-et-Moselle

Mini-Biography:
Philippe Rousselot was born on September 4, 1945 in Meurth-et-Moselle. He is a French Director of Photography, known for Hope and Glory (1987), L' Ours (1988), We're no Angels (1989), Philippe Rousselot's first movie on record is from 1970. His last motion picture on file dates from 2009.
